DirectX 12 and Game Mode: Enabling Richer Graphics and Smoother Gameplay
DirectX 12, or DX12 is a robust graphics API that supports high-performance gaming and stunning visual effects. Included with Windows 10 and Windows 11 operating systems for enhanced performance. It is vital for providing high-quality graphics and smooth frame rates in gaming. Game Mode is designed to ensure that gaming performance is prioritized over other processes.
Windows Defender: Proactive Protection for Windows Users
Windows Defender, officially known as Microsoft Defender Antivirus is an efficient antivirus and anti-malware solution from Microsoft, automatically included in Windows 10 and Windows 11 as a built-in solution. It is central to ensuring the ongoing security of your computer. Helping safeguard against threats such as viruses, spyware, rootkits, and other malicious software.
